Product Description:
The ZK4500-8025-0050 motor cable is produced by Beckhoff and belongs to the ZK Motor Cables series. This assembled connection line combines power, brake, and encoder conductors inside a single sheath, providing a compact link between servo drives and their associated rotary motors. By placing these circuits in one cable, the installation stays organized and the number of separate cable runs is reduced. Within automated production cells, the cable maintains consistent voltage delivery and signal quality while it travels inside drag chains or robot arms, reducing wiring time and helping prevent connection errors.
Electrically, the cable is rated for a continuous system voltage of 1000 V AC, and its three power cores each use copper conductors of 4.00 mm². Differential feedback pairs have a characteristic impedance of 110 Ω ± 10 Ω and are limited to 90 pF/m mutual capacitance to reduce reflection on fast encoder edges. A separate AWG22 signal pair is included for auxiliary functions. The thermoplastic polyurethane jacket resists coolants and abrasion, and it gives the cable an overall diameter of 15.9 mm. The stranding is built to withstand a dynamic tensile stress of 20 N/mm², which supports repeated motion in moving cable systems. The molded Head A connector endures 500 mating cycles without contact degradation.
In strongly articulated axes, the construction accepts a torsional offset of ± 30°/m while moving at speeds up to 4 m/s. The cable has a service life of 5 million double strokes when the installed length is 5.00 m. For controlled stopping, a dedicated brake pair with a cross-section of 1.00 mm² runs alongside the power cores and keeps brake current separate from encoder wiring. This layout helps the cable support motion systems that combine motor power, feedback, and brake functions in one routed assembly.
